What affects the price

The final bill for your air duct service depends on a few straightforward factors. We look at the total square footage of your home, the number of vents and return registers you have, and the specific layout of your HVAC system. If you have multiple furnace units or an especially complex ductwork configuration, that adds to the labor time. We also consider the level of buildup inside the system, as systems that haven't been cleaned in many years often require extra attention to get debris-free. We keep things simple and honest. What does a typical air duct cleaning service in Mesa involve?

A typical air duct cleaning service in Mesa involves isolating sections of your HVAC system and using specialized, high-powered vacuum equipment to extract dust, debris, and other contaminants. Rotary brush systems are often employed to dislodge buildup from the interior surfaces of the ducts. The process also includes cleaning the blower motor, fan blades, and air handler components. Finally, all access points are sealed, and the system is returned to normal operation, ensuring a comprehensive clean.

Are there any specific standards for professional duct cleaning in Mesa?

Professional duct cleaning in Mesa generally adheres to industry standards set by organizations like the National Air Duct Cleaners Association (NADCA). These standards outline best practices for equipment, procedures, and safety. Licensed pros will typically use advanced HEPA-filtered vacuums to ensure contaminants are captured and not recirculated. They also follow protocols for containment and cleaning of various duct materials, ensuring a thorough and effective service that meets established quality benchmarks.
